Citilink, Sriwijaya Air and Nam Air sign joint operation agreement

15 November, 2018

Garuda Indonesia Group plans to take over operational control of Sriwijaya Group under a joint operation agreement between Citilink, Sriwijaya Air and Nam Air signed on 09-Nov-2018 (ANTARA/Aviatren.com/BeritaSatu.com/Bisnis.com/Indo Aviation/Liputan6.com/Nikkei/Reuters/Tempo.co/Tribunnews.com, 14/15-Nov-2018). Garuda Indonesia CEO Askhara Danadiputra said the JV is "intended to help the Sriwijaya Air Group improve its operational and financial performance, including helping it to fulfil commitments or obligations to third parties, including those within the Garuda Indonesia Group". The agreement is expected to result in changes to Sriwijaya Group's management and Garuda Indonesia Group may develop the partnership by acquiring shares in Sriwijaya Group. As previously reported by CAPA, Garuda Indonesia Group and Sriwijaya Group entered codeshare and special prorate agreements in May-2018. [more - CAPA Analysis]
